John Wesley's Journal Entry dated June 3rd 1753 - A Terrible Dream

In his June 3, 1753 journal entry, John Wesley records part of a letter he received from a clergyman, who relays the testimony of a pious and trustworthy woman. About thirty years earlier, while engaged to a man named Richard Mercier, she experienced a vivid nighttime apparition in which Mercier appeared at her bedside with the left side of his head bloodied and crushed. Shortly afterward, the family learned through newspaper reports that Mercier had been killed in Dublin when a church bell struck the left side of his head. Wesley offers no interpretation, presenting the account simply as a remarkable and unsettling correspondence.
